no prob man. on a side note if you end up fishing LH have a backup plan for the trolling/downrigger setup. Its gonna be tuff to troll w all the weeds this year. Early season is the only time u can rly do it efficiently, its not like the reservoirs or sheds, the big boats tear up the weeds goin in and out of their marinas/spots and u get TONS of surface floaters in big clumps. 90% of the guys either liveline or or fishfinder rig herring either anchored or drifted, myself included. The only way I troll is to tie off a dropper loop w a rubber band on ur main line or use a rly long leader off a swivel and rubber band that, will keep the weeds runnin down ur line off the lure and buy u wome time before u gotta check it........good luck
